下载本文档
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
基于STM32的智能晾衣架控制系统设计基于STM32的智能晾衣架控制系统设计
一、引言
随着科技的发展和人们生活水平的提高,越来越多的家庭使用智能家居设备来提升生活质量。其中,智能晾衣架作为一种智能家居设备,正逐渐走进人们的生活。本文旨在设计基于STM32的智能晾衣架控制系统,实现晾衣架的智能化控制,提升用户的使用体验。
二、系统设计
1.硬件设计
智能晾衣架控制系统的硬件设计基于STM32微控制器,使用光电传感器进行测距及晾衣架展开状态的检测,利用电机进行晾衣架的升降。硬件电路中还包括电源模块、显示屏模块和按键模块,以满足系统的电源供应、信息显示和操作调节的需求。
2.软件设计
软件设计主要包括控制算法的编写和界面设计两个方面。
控制算法的编写涉及晾衣架的升降控制和状态监测。通过光电传感器监测晾衣架展开状态,当晾衣架达到一定高度时,控制系统停止升降电机的工作,保证晾衣架在合适的高度停止。同时,通过PID算法对升降电机进行控制,实现晾衣架升降过程的平稳、精确控制。
界面设计通过显示屏模块和按键模块完成。显示屏模块将晾衣架的状态信息以图形化的方式展示给用户,包括晾衣架的高度、剩余时间等。按键模块用于用户的操作调节,包括开始升降、停止升降和调节晾衣架高度等功能。
三、系统实现
在硬件设计完成后,需要进行软件的调试和系统的集成。在系统调试中,需要对控制算法进行优化,确保升降过程的平稳和准确度。同时,也需要进行软件界面的调整和用户使用体验的优化。
四、系统测试
系统测试主要分为功能测试和性能测试两个方面。
功能测试主要验证系统的基本工作功能是否正常,包括晾衣架的升降控制、状态监测、显示和按键操作的功能是否正常等。性能测试主要验证系统的运行性能是否满足需求,包括晾衣架升降过程的平稳度、精确度等。
五、总结与展望
本文设计并实现了基于STM32的智能晾衣架控制系统,通过对硬件和软件的设计,实现了晾衣架的智能化控制。通过功能和性能测试,验证了系统的可行性和有效性。
然而,该系统还存在一些不足之处,如对潮湿度的检测和控制尚未实现,对室内温湿度的变化对晾衣架升降的影响尚未考虑等。在未来的研究中,可以考虑加入对潮湿度的检测以及升降过程中温湿度的自动调节等功能,以进一步提升系统的智能化水平和用户体验智能晾衣架控制系统是一种利用现代化科技手段来提升生活质量的家居设备。智能晾衣架控制系统的设计与实现,可以为用户提供更加便捷和舒适的晾衣体验。本文在前文的基础上,继续探讨智能晾衣架控制系统的实现和未来的发展方向。
在硬件设计完成后,需要进行软件的调试和系统的集成。在系统调试过程中,首先需要对控制算法进行优化,以确保晾衣架升降过程的平稳和准确度。通过动态调整电机的运行参数,可以实现晾衣架的平稳升降。其次,需要对软件界面进行调整和用户使用体验的优化。通过设计简洁直观的界面和用户友好的操作方式,提升用户对智能晾衣架控制系统的满意度。
系统测试是确保智能晾衣架控制系统正常运行的重要环节。系统测试主要分为功能测试和性能测试两个方面。功能测试主要验证系统的基本工作功能是否正常。例如,晾衣架的升降控制、状态监测、显示和按键操作等功能是否正常。通过针对不同功能进行测试,可以确保系统的稳定性和可靠性。性能测试主要验证系统的运行性能是否满足需求。例如,晾衣架升降过程的平稳度、精确度等。通过对系统进行性能测试,可以评估系统的运行效果和性能指标是否达到设计要求。
在总结与展望部分,可以对智能晾衣架控制系统的功能和性能进行总结,并对未来的发展方向进行展望。通过对系统的功能和性能进行总结,可以评估系统设计的有效性和可行性。同时,总结也可以对系统的不足之处进行分析和反思,为后续的改进提供参考。展望部分可以对系统的未来发展方向进行探讨。例如,在未来的研究中,可以考虑加入对潮湿度的检测和控制功能,以及升降过程中温湿度的自动调节等功能,以进一步提升系统的智能化水平和用户体验。
综上所述,智能晾衣架控制系统的设计与实现对于提升生活质量具有重要意义。通过对硬件和软件的设计,可以实现晾衣架的智能化控制。通过系统测试,可以验证系统的可行性和有效性。在未来的研究中,可以进一步完善系统的功能和性能,提升系统的智能化水平和用户体验。智能晾衣架控制系统的不断发展和完善,将为人们的生活带来更多便利和舒适智能晾衣架控制系统的设计与实现对提升生活质量具有重要意义。通过对硬件和软件的设计,可以实现晾衣架的智能化控制,满足人们对智能家居的需求。经过测试验证,系统的功能和性能达到了设计要求,并且在平稳度、精确度等方面表现出良好的性能。
在系统功能测试中,我们对晾衣架的各项功能进行了验证。首先,按键操作功能正常,用户可以通过按键来控制晾衣架的升降、折叠和照明等功能。这保证了用户可以方便地使用晾衣架,并且可以根据实际需要进行调整。其次,晾衣架的升降过程平稳,没有出现明显的晃动或抖动现象。这保证了在晾晒衣物过程中的稳定性,避免了衣物掉落或损坏的情况发生。最后,晾衣架的折叠功能也正常,用户可以根据需要将晾衣架折叠起来,节省空间并且方便存放。
在性能测试方面,我们主要验证了系统的运行性能是否满足需求。例如,晾衣架升降过程的平稳度和精确度。通过测试,我们发现系统在晾衣架升降过程中表现出了较高的平稳度和精确度。晾衣架的升降速度适中,使得衣物悬挂和取下都更加方便。同时,晾衣架在升降过程中的精确度也很高,可以精确到达到指定的高度位置。这使得用户可以根据需要调整晾衣架的高度,以适应不同尺寸的衣物。
通过对系统的功能和性能进行总结,我们可以评估系统设计的有效性和可行性。系统的设计充分考虑用户的需求,提供了方便灵活的操作方式,满足了用户对智能家居的期望。同时,系统的性能也达到了设计要求,保证了晾衣架的稳定性和可靠性。然而,系统也存在一些不足之处,例如目前系统只能进行基本的升降和折叠功能,还无法实现对潮湿度的检测和控制。在未来的研究中,我们可以考虑加入更多的功能,如自动调节温湿度等,以进一步提升系统的智能化水平和用户体验。
展望部分,我们可以对智能晾衣架控制系统的未来发展方向进行探讨。首先,可以考虑加入对潮湿度的检测和控制功能,以便智能晾衣架可以根据衣物的湿度调节晾晒的时间和温度,保证衣物的干燥和防止细菌滋生。其次,可以考虑加入智能识别功能,通过图像识别技术可以自动识别衣物的材质和颜色,并根据衣物类型进行晾晒和护理。此外,还可以通过与其他智能设备的连接,实现与智能家居系统的集成,提供更加便捷和智能化的衣物晾晒体验。
综上所述,智能晾
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2024物业公司承担住宅小区垃圾清运的合同
- 2025年度留置车辆处置借款合同4篇
- 2025年grc构件生产线投资建设与运营合同3篇
- 年度PAPTFE竞争策略分析报告
- 年度童书产业分析报告
- 2024-2025学年新教材高中语文基础过关训练15谏逐客书含解析部编版必修下册
- 二零二五版白糖仓储物流服务合同范本2篇
- 2025年理疗项目合作协议范本:特色理疗项目合作框架协议3篇
- 2025年度中小企业间资金周转互助合同范本
- 二零二五年度商业地产租赁合同中情势变更处理办法及责任划分4篇
- 骨科手术后患者营养情况及营养不良的原因分析,骨伤科论文
- GB/T 24474.1-2020乘运质量测量第1部分:电梯
- GB/T 12684-2006工业硼化物分析方法
- 定岗定编定员实施方案(一)
- 高血压患者用药的注意事项讲义课件
- 特种作业安全监护人员培训课件
- (完整)第15章-合成生物学ppt
- 太平洋战争课件
- 封条模板A4打印版
- T∕CGCC 7-2017 焙烤食品用糖浆
- 货代操作流程及规范
评论
0/150
提交评论